The team

Crowe is looking for a dynamic school leaver to join our Cheltenham team. Our Business Solutions Group is a close-knit department wishing to expand due to growth and we’re currently looking for the right individual to join us. 

Our team assists clients with their day-to-day accounting and tax issues, including accounts preparation, corporation tax returns, company secretarial, bookkeeping and VAT. The role is varied and will keep the right person busy and engaged, whilst providing a launch for your future career. 

We are looking for someone who wants to develop themselves within the workplace and personally, dealing with face-to-face contact with clients, and learning an entire spectrum of skills that will be of benefit to you in any accounting environment. You will be a key member of the team from day one and will get involved with client work, developing your strengths to add to our growing team.

 

The role

Whilst undertaking the school leaver business solutions group assistant position, you will complete a 4-year apprenticeship training contract, where you will study towards the AAT/ACA qualification, providing the foundations for your development and giving you the qualifications and tools you need to succeed in your career.

 

Our entry requirements

  • BBC (or 112 UCAS points) from three A Levels (or equivalent)
  • GCSE grade 4 (C) or above in Maths and English Language

The ability to travel to clients and other offices is essential for the role, and a full UK driving license is preferred. Throughout your training programme, you will also be required to attend off-site external training, where overnight stays are necessary.
